Common WebPlus.exe Errors on Windows

Encountering errors associated with WebPlus.exe can be frustrating. These errors may vary in nature and can surface due to different reasons, such as software conflicts, outdated drivers, or even malware infections. Below, we've outlined the most commonly reported errors linked to WebPlus.exe, to aid in understanding and potentially resolving the issues at hand.

  • Error 0xc0000005: This warning appears when the system encounters an access violation problem. This could be due to issues with memory, malware affecting the system, or drivers that need updating.
  • Application Not Found: This warning appears when the desired application cannot be found by the system. This may be due to the application being relocated, removed, or the provided file path being erroneous.
  • WebPlus.exe has Stopped Working: This error might show up when an application crashes. It could be due to various reasons like incompatible system files, faulty or outdated drivers, or a software conflict.
  • WebPlus.exe File Not Executing: This error message indicates that the system is unable to run the executable file. This could be due to issues like corrupted file data, incorrect file permissions, or system resource limitations.
  • Unable to Start Correctly (0xc000007b): This alert appears when the application cannot initiate correctly, often resulting from a mismatch between the Windows version and the application regarding 32-bit and 64-bit configurations.
